What follows is a short video of a Muslim street preacher converting a self-proclaimed Catholic to Islam. Have a look and then I want to call your attention to the question the preacher asks the man at the very beginning.

At the very beginning of the video, the Muslim preacher asks the man this question:

“Do you believe Jesus is God or do you believe Jesus was sent by God?”

By asking this question, the preacher creates a dichotomy within a Christian doctrine where none exists: Jesus was either God or sent by God. He gives the man a false, either-or choice of an answer. It is false because Christianity teaches Jesus is God and was also sent by God.

This is called the fallacy of bifurcation.

The fallacy of bifurcation is committed when two propositions are presented as if they were mutually exclusive and the only two possibilities, when in fact they are not. For example, “Either the traffic light is red or it is green” commits the fallacy of bifurcation because a third possibility exists: the light may be yellow. Red and green are contrary but not contradictory positions. Alternatively, it may be that the two positions are fully compatible – they can both be true. “Either Bob will go into the ministry or he will move to Kansas.” Since it is perfectly possible for Bob to do both of these things, the argument commits the fallacy of bifurcation. This fallacy is also called a “false dilemma” and “the either-or fallacy” (Lisle 112).

It’s important to note that this whole exchange stems from this logical fallacy and, therefore, whatever conclusion results from it has to be false. And what does the man conclude? He concludes that Mohammad is the prophet of God. He then becomes a Muslim.

The Muslim Brotherhood has a new candidate in the Egyptian Presidential race, Muhammad Mursi. Mursi is calling for a revived Islamic Caliphate with Jerusalem as its capital.

Here are the “excerpts from an address made by Egyptian cleric Safwat Higazi at a rally in which he launched the presidential elections campaign for candidate Muslim Brotherhood candidate Muhammad Mursi.” The transcript was translated into English by MEMRI (Middle East Media Research Institute).

Why is this important? In Daniel 11, the geographic area of the king of the south is identified from history as the Ptolemic Empire. Today it would encompass Egypt. Daniel says, at the time of the end, after the Antichrist makes his appearance, the king of the south will once again war with the king of the north [11:40]. The geographic area of this north kingdom is identified from history as the Seleucid Empire. Today, it would encompass Lebanon, Syria, Jordan, Iraq, Iran, Turkey and a few other countries.

These empires take their names from 2 of the 4 generals who divided up the Greek Empire upon the death of Alexander the Great – Seleucus and Ptolemy.

“After this I kept looking, and behold, another one, like a leopard, which had on its back four wings of a bird; the beast also had four heads, and dominion was given to it.
[Daniel 7:6 NASB]

Then the male goat [Greece] magnified himself exceedingly. But as soon as he was mighty, the large horn [Alexander] was broken; and in its place there came up four conspicuous horns toward the four winds of heaven.
[Daniel 8:8 NASB]

Daniel 11, switching from a near to a far fulfillment of prophecy around verses 31 – 40, goes on to name the coming Antichrist as king of this north kingdom [11:40].

At Babel, man, in his proud arrogance, decided to grab his future for himself according to his own rules. Consider this, when man puts his future in his own hands it is called humanism, a term we are familiar with today, which teaches that man is all and man is good.

By default humanism is in opposition to God [Rom 1:25; Jam 4:4-6]. Who, then, does this leave as God? Man. It is a religion based upon the presupposition of the non-existence of the supernatural.

Humanism denies the existence of the One it is seeking to usurp as though He is already dead. What this truly means is that the foundation of Humanism is the very real existence of God! Secular origins science fits into this category, which is why it can never arrive at any kind of truth about origins. Humanism stems from the Genesis 3:5 lie. It is the root of it all and no matter what label Man attaches to his Godless beliefs, it all starts at the same place, back in the Garden.
